An asymptotic preserving semi-implicit multiderivative solver

In this work we construct a multiderivative implicit-explicit (IMEX) scheme for class of stiff ordinary differential equations (ODEs). Our solver is high-order accurate and has an asymptotic preserving (AP) property large singularly perturbed ODEs. context, the AP means that singular limit discretely preserved when parameter ? goes to zero. The proposed method based upon two-derivative backward Taylor series base solver, which show property. Higher order accuracies are found by iterating result over interpolant right hand side function, again prove Theoretical results showcasing consistency as well accuracy presented. addition, extension arbitrarily split function also offered. Numerical collection standard test cases from literature presented support theoretical findings paper.

Asymptotic-preserving and positivity-preserving implicit-explicit schemes for the stiff BGK equation∗

We develop a family of second-order implicit-explicit (IMEX) schemes for the stiff BGK kinetic equation. The method is asymptotic-preserving (can capture the Euler limit without numerically resolving the small Knudsen number) as well as positivity-preserving — a feature that is not possessed by any of the existing second or high order IMEX schemes.
